Caroline Odoh<br />

My name is Caroline Odoh, I worked with Nigeria<br />

Deposit Insurance Corporation. I retired 2017.<br />

20<br />

SPECIAL INAUGURAL EDITION<br />

Babajide was my classmate, MBA, 1998 – 2000 at<br />

Unilag. We did the course together for about two<br />

years and we graduated together. That was how I<br />

got to know him.<br />

Babajide, honestly when I heard that he came out<br />

as a governor, I was so shocked myself because in<br />

class, though he was very intelligent, he was like<br />

an introvert, always on the quiet side, so I was so<br />

shocked when I learned that he was going to<br />

contest for governorship. I was just like waaooww!<br />

But I know, during that period, his brain and his<br />

intelligence will get him through.<br />

He doesn't look for trouble, he is so quiet not<br />

knowing that…I don't know what to say. He was a<br />

smooth operator because he was very intelligent.<br />

In fact most of the things we do, at times he<br />

solves problems for us.<br />
